The Ministry of Education has affirmed that school principals and headmasters across the country possess the authority to close their institutions whenever the Air Pollutant Index reaches levels exceeding 200, though such decisions must align with recommendations from State Education Departments and District Education Offices. Deputy Education Minister Wong Kah Woh disclosed this framework in Taiping, emphasizing that closure decisions hinge on localised conditions rather than a blanket national directive. This decentralized approach reflects recognition that air quality varies significantly across regions and states, meaning a school in one locality may face severe haze while another in a different area experiences acceptable conditions.
The ministry has maintained established protocols for managing haze episodes dating back several years, with formal Circulars issued in 2016, 2019, and 2023 providing comprehensive guidance to education administrators. Education authorities will maintain continuous monitoring of haze conditions and API readings through established institutional channels, distributing real-time information to schools so administrators can make informed decisions. When API readings climb to 100 or above, schools must immediately suspend all outdoor activities and public gatherings, creating indoor-only learning environments until air quality improves. This threshold sits well below the 200 closure benchmark, indicating a graduated response system with multiple intervention points. Postponement of outdoor sporting events, competitions, and field activities becomes mandatory at this level, preventing students from inhaling polluted air during strenuous physical exertion when respiratory intake increases significantly. For Malaysian readers and educational stakeholders, this clarification carries significant implications given the country's geographic proximity to sources of transboundary haze, particularly from seasonal agricultural burning in neighbouring regions. Schools in peninsular Malaysia have experienced disruptive air quality episodes periodically, particularly during dry seasons. The formal acknowledgment that principals possess closure authority provides important reassurance to parents concerned about exposing children to hazardous conditions. Simultaneously, the threshold-based approach—requiring suspension of outdoor activities at API 100 and permitting closures at API 200—establishes clear standards rather than leaving decisions entirely to subjective judgment.
